Did Einstein win two Nobel prizes?
By the year 1920, Einstein was unquestionably the most famous scientist in the world. Yet, he had not won a Nobel Prize. He had developed the Special and General theories of Relativity, he had set the equivalence of mass and energy in his famous E=mc2 equation, and had contributed to many other areas of physics.

What was the first film by Erving Eisenstein?
Eisenstein began his career as a theorist in 1923, by writing “The Montage of Attractions” for art journal LEF. His first film, Glumov’s Diary (for the theatre production Wise Man ), was also made in that same year with Dziga Vertov hired initially as an instructor.
What did Eisenstein do in his early career?
Eisenstein moved to Moscow in 1920, and began his career in theatre working for Proletkult. His productions there were entitled Gas Masks, Listen Moscow, and Wiseman. He worked as a designer for Vsevolod Meyerhold. Eisenstein began his career as a theorist in 1923, by writing “The Montage of Attractions”…
Who were the parents of the famous architect Eisenstein?
His father, the famous architect Mikhail Osipovich Eisenstein, was born in Kyiv Oblast, to a Jewish merchant father, Osip, and a Swedish mother. The father had converted to the Russian Orthodox Church. The mother, Julia Ivanovna Konetskaya, was from a Russian Orthodox family. She was the daughter of a prosperous merchant.
